What you´ll do
- In this core R&D function, you be responsible for defining and delivering robust sensory testing, analysis, interpretation and reporting of results that provide the substantiation/defense of consumer relevant product claims in a timely manner as a part of the Henkel’s Laundry and Home Care Business.
- Collaborate with project R&D & Marketing team members to ensure smooth work flow and open lines of communication.
- Efficiently administer the activities related to sensory panels execution, working closely with panel coordinator to ensure smooth execution and panel administration, preparation of test materials, recruitment and management of assessors, test reporting and collation of information, respecting deadlines.
- Design and investigate new methods, advanced sensory methods, and/or novel statistical approaches to draw out relevant insights and data trends.
- Participating in recurring project meetings and working with cross-functional team members to define project objectives, identify appropriate type of sensory support needed, and designing test protocols.
What makes you a good fit
- BS in Psychology, Food Science, Nutrition, Sensory Science, Chemistry, Marketing/Market Research, or related scientific discipline
- Completed course work in Sensory, Statistics, Market Research or Business, and/or completion of certificate programs (i.e. UCDavis Sensory Certification, University of Georgia Market Research Certification)
- Ideally 5 years of relevant work experience, ideally focusing on sensory
- Strong organization, time management, attention to detail and oral and written communication skills.
- Ability to effectively partner with team, cross functional and external counterparts.
- Ability to understand technical literature, sensory, consumer, and clinical test data and integrate as supporting claim evidence or in support of formula recommendations
